Pure Kitchen

3214 W Kennedy Blvd, Tampa, FL 33609, United States // +18134840558 

We are starting with the holy grail of vegan spots in Tampa, and I just cannot keep calm. So, there I was on Kennedy Blvd, right smack between downtown and the Westshore business district when I stumbled upon this slice of plant-based heaven: Pure Kitchen.

First off, let me tell you, this is not just any vegan place. It’s like they waved a magic wand and poof – everything is organic! No wonder it made my list for the best Tampa vegan restaurants.

And talk about keeping things fresh; their menu is like a revolving door of deliciousness. You’ve got to keep an eye on their Facebook page to know what’s cooking on any given day.

Okay, I’m about to spill the beans (literally!) – I tried their rice bowls with black beans and my tastebuds were doing a happy dance. 

One of the best Tampa vegan restaurants

The fusion of flavors was a chef’s kiss. But wait, it gets better! They had this crazy good selection of desserts, and let me tell you, their blueberry and zucchini muffins were just what my sweet tooth needed.

Now, let’s chat about the atmosphere for a sec. You know how some kitchens feel like a chaotic episode of Hell’s Kitchen? Well, Pure Kitchen is the total opposite. 

The staff was large, but oh-so in sync. It felt like a well-choreographed dance in there. Their camaraderie really hit me in the feels.

I couldn’t leave without trying their Asian sesame noodles. Oh, sweet noodle nirvana! The taste was impeccable and, the best part? I left with zero guilt. My tummy and heart were full.

The only tiny hiccup? The seating area could barely fit a hamster. But guess what? I was too mesmerized by the food to even care.

In a nutshell, Pure Kitchen is a must-visit. The food, the vibe, the organic goodness – it’s the complete package, and their prices won’t make your wallet cry.

Vegan International Co. Kitchen & Market

13751 N Nebraska Ave, Tampa, FL 33613, United States // +18132523147 

Nestled coyly within Duckweed Urban Grocery, I unearthed the Vegan International Co. Kitchen & Market. And let me tell you, it was like finding the wardrobe that leads to Narnia – a little hard to locate, but oh-so worth it. It’s one of the best Tampa vegan restaurants and here’s why.

Now, this place is not your regular sit-down kinda joint. It’s got this spunky, grab-and-go vibe with a sprinkling of small tables inside and outside, perfect for people-watching.

Here’s where it gets real juicy: the FOOD. I mean, vegan drumsticks that had me doing double-takes, gyros with seitan and chik’n that made me feel like I was strolling through the streets of Athens, and then – the motherlode of vegan soul food. 

Vegan mac and cheese, collard greens, saffron rice, sweet plantains – oh, be still, my heart!

But hold on, I saved the best for last. The Farmacy Burger. This, my friends, was the stuff of legends. 

The Impossible Burger patty (yes, that hyped one) stacked with tomatoes, pickles, cucumber, onion, avocado, and cheese, all snuggled between a pretzel bun. 

It was like a symphony of flavors, and I was the conductor, orchestrating each bite. Without a doubt, it skyrocketed to the top of my “Best Burgers Ever” list.

So, here’s the lowdown: if you’re in Tampa and have even a remote interest in vegan goodness, you have GOT to make a pit stop at Vegan International Co. Kitchen & Market. Your taste buds will send you thank you cards, I promise. 

Voodu Vegan Bistro

9002 N 40th St, Tampa, FL 33604, United States // +18136164422 

Next up a place called Voodu Vegan Bistro! No, I didn’t spell voodoo wrong, this joint in Tampa is casting a flavor spell that you will not want to break. Seriously, my taste buds are still under their enchantment!

Now, let’s talk logistics. Voodu Vegan Bistro is an all-vegan sanctuary with a brunch that has your weekends covered (hello, Saturday and Sunday!). 

Not a brunch person? Don’t worry; they’ve got your back with a tantalizing lunch and dinner menu from Wednesday through Sunday.

Let’s dive into the food – and, folks, we’re going deep. I had what I can only describe as the Rolls Royce of vegan sushi rolls – The Seduction Roll

The name isn’t kidding around, this roll was whispering sweet nothings to my palate, and the presentation was pure art.

Oh, and before I forget – the tofu tacos. Oh, my stars, the tofu tacos! We inhaled them so fast that they didn’t even get their 15 minutes of fame on Instagram. Yup, they were THAT good.

But wait, there’s more! The service was the cherry on top of this delicious cake. Friendly faces and great vibes flowed through the place like a cool breeze on a hot day.

To sum it up, Voodu Vegan Bistro is like the Disneyland of vegan food – it’s the happiest (and tastiest) place in Tampa. 

So, if you’re in the mood to be seduced by phenomenal food and spirited vibes, head to Voodu Vegan Bistro, one of the best Tampa vegan restaurants.

Nana’s Restaurant & Juice Bar

1601 E 4th Ave, Tampa, FL 33605, United States // +18132526548

Buckle up for the last place, because we’re cruising down to Nana’s Restaurant & Juice Bar in Tampa, and I assure you, it’s like stepping into a culinary wonderland. It’s one of the best Tampa vegan restaurants.

First off, family-owned and operated, this spot feels like a bear hug for your soul. The owner is a ray of sunshine with an attitude that could outshine the sun itself and the atmosphere? Oh, it’s like a family reunion without the awkward questions from relatives.

The moment I crossed the threshold, my senses were kidnapped by the aroma of the food – the vegetables, the seasoning, the spices.

Let me tell you, it was like I was walking into my Grandma’s kitchen on Thanksgiving. A tear of nostalgia almost made its way down my cheek.

But enough about me, let’s talk about the food. Holy guacamole, guys! Fresh, organic ingredients that make you feel like you’re doing your body a favor with every bite. It’s like Nana’s is giving you an edible pat on the back.

Now, for all my non-vegan peeps out there – listen up. The empanada was a revelation! I could’ve sworn it was beef. 

But plot twist – it was walnut! My brain and my taste buds had a conference and they both agreed – this was the real deal.

Then came the pièce de résistance – the meal of the day. Stuffed shells with kale that had this soul food vibe and a side salad that was the perfect supporting act. I was having a Meg Ryan moment à la “When Harry Met Sally”.

Oh, and I didn’t get to try a smoothie, but my entourage did, and their happy dance spoke volumes.

So, here’s my two cents: if you’re in Tampa, you best make your way to Nana’s Restaurant & Juice Bar. 

Trust me, you’ll leave with a happy tummy, a warmed heart, and probably dreaming of empanadas like yours truly!
